Dealing with Enemy Soldiers
Enemy Alert Phases
The display in the upper left corner indicates enemy alert status (phases). If spotted by the enemy, they will call for backup to attack on a large scale. Take out enemy soldiers who have found you before they have time to call for backup to prevent them from calling in support.

Enemy Reactions
If the player hasn't been spotted, enemy soldiers will patrol their assigned areas (patrol route) and check for any unusual activity.
Enemy soldiers can both see and hear you, and if they see or hear anything suspcious, they will leave their patrol route to investigate. If they don't find anything unusual, they will return to their route.
Enemy status is displayed above their heads using icons.
